    When Buildertrend may be the better choice

    Buildertrend is the stronger choice for a real category of contractor. It can be the better fit when:

    • The business runs long-duration custom builds or major remodels with detailed selections and budgets.
    • Client-facing project updates, daily logs and photo timelines over months are central to the service.
    • Budget-versus-actual tracking across a multi-month build is the primary reporting need.
    • Subcontractor bidding and purchase orders on a per-project basis drive the workflow.
    • The team's process is already built around project-management structure rather than lead flow.

    URBLD tends to be the better fit when the business wins and delivers many jobs a month and needs lead response, estimating, dispatch and collections on one connected thread.
